    Okyeame Kwame says “I was depressed and locked myself in a room when I was approaching 40”

    Singer Okyeame Kwame has acknowledged that he was depressed right before turning forty (40). He asserted that in those conditions, he would always want to be alone and would not even return calls.

    He said to Kwame Dadzie on Joy Prime that he felt hopeless as he considered writing more successful songs and keeping up with the competition in the music industry.

    But Okyeame emphasised that his love of nature was an escape for him at the time. His interest in climate change has led him to support numerous recent climate change projects.

    “When I was turning 40, I became depressed. I didn’t like my life. So I stayed indoors for almost a year. I didn’t release an album, I didn’t pick any calls. I stayed indoors for almost a year reflecting.

    He said in the interview “And after I came out of that depression, I realized that most of the things that depressed me (the way the society sees me, where I wanted my music to get to that it wasn’t getting to, the insatiable desire to become number one, the urge that I have to compete) all those are things are things that become a part of consumerism. They are things that will cause one to do things without considering the feeling of others without considering the feelings of the universe,”
